 There is also a theory that being born in a disadvantaged family creates disparities for children. On the other hand, in the United States, this experiment to eliminate the educational disparity has been repeated. One of them is the proposal of non-cognitive ability. It is optimistic that if measures are taken in early childhood, the effects will be greatly enhanced after growth. Examples of the content of "non-cognitive ability" are motivation, cooperation, tenacity, and patience. The claim is that cognitive skills alone do not determine success in life. Life is not decided only by the so-called test results and IQ.
 There is an interesting study called the Marshmallow Experiment. This experiment was conducted on infants. "I'll give you marshmallows, but if you can put up with it for 15 minutes, I'll give you another marshmallow." "But if you eat it while I'm away, I won't give you another one," said the person in charge. Children are also urged to eat delicious marshmallows right away. As a result, about one-third of the children endured to the end and got a second marshmallow. Twenty years after this experiment, there is a follow-up study of what happened to these children. It turns out that the children who put up with it show a wide variety of high performance. These children were characterized by college aptitude test results, good interpersonal relationships, the ability to cope with stress appropriately, and less obesity.
 There was a difference between the children who endured without eating marshmallows and the children who did. Children who ate marshmallows during the experiment were touching and staring at the marshmallows. On the other hand, the child who could endure was trying to divert his attention from the marshmallow by closing his eyes or looking back so that the marshmallow disappeared from his eyes. The resources that exert the power of will are not infinite. It's difficult to put up with what you want for a long time. Exceeding the amount of resources that can be tolerated seems to be described in psychology as "resource depletion." It can be said that the children who could endure did not waste resources through the act of not seeing marshmallows.
